A Systematic Approach to Setting Up Distributed Global Collaborations for Software-based Products in the Automotive Domain (1410.0973v1)
Abstract: There is an increasing need for organizations to collaborate with internal and external partners on a global scale for creating software-based products and services. Many aspects and risks need to be addressed when setting up such global collaborations. Different types of collaborations such as engineering collaborations or innovation-focused collaborations need to be considered. Further aspects such as cultural and social aspects, coordination, infrastructure, organizational change process, and communication issues need to be examined. Although there are already experiences available with respect to setting up global collaborations, they are mainly focusing on certain specific areas. An overall holistic approach that guides companies in systematically setting up global collaborations for software-based products is widely missing. The goal of this thesis is to analyze existing literature and related information and to extract topics that need be taken into account while establishing global software development collaborations - to identify solutions, risks, success factors, strategies, good experiences as well as good examples. This information is structured in a way so that it can be used by companies as a well-grounded holistic approach to guide companies effectively in setting up long-term global collaborations in the domain software development. The presented approach is based on scientific findings reported in literature, driven by industry needs, and confirmed by industry experts.
